Output 21b62db3aaad77a757f108b1ee97d0d80a4128a96f3c6a83b6ff515b81e558c0:0

value
367014435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a40a22ba1c32c8b96fd4661c252f1d298e2a7229 OP_EQUAL
address
MNrXC8NKutd2RijQQJn6bQ3nZ1fEfDuN7D
transaction
21b62db3aaad77a757f108b1ee97d0d80a4128a96f3c6a83b6ff515b81e558c0
spent
true